马坑铁矿深部开采地下水疏干若干问题及解决方案  被引量:2

The groundwater drainage problems caused by the development of the Makeng Iron mine in deep mining deposit and relative solutions

摘  要:马坑铁矿区属于水文地质条件复杂的岩溶充水矿床。疏干地下水是地下开采面临的首要难题。如何解决地下水疏干问题是矿区水文地质条件研究的重点和难点所在。根据马坑矿区岩层含水性、岩溶水系统特征、构造及水文地质的特征,分析深部开采地下水疏干若干问题,并提出了解决问题的相应方案。Ma-Keng iron ore in Fujian is the water filling karst deposit with complex hydrogeologi- cal condition. The drainage of groundwater in Karst Deep Mineral Deposit is the primary problem faced by underground mining. It's still the focus and nodus of the the research on hydrogeological conditions to solve the problem of groundwater drainage at present. This pa- per, analysed the issue of groundwater drainage in Karst Deep Mineral Deposit and put for- ward the corresponding solutions, on the basis of the comprehensive introduction of the wa- ter-bearing feature of rocks in Makeng mining area, the characteristics and structure of the karst water system, and the hydrogeologieal significance.
